i've been on south beach now for about 2 months. has anyone else become lactose intolerant due to the diet? i used to be able to drink milk and now it seems like everytime i do, my stomach doesn't agree with me and i get very bad gas pains and diahrea.
any suggestions for this? |

| SB can't make a person become lactose intolerant. Maybe you are drinking larger portions of milk now, and the smaller portions you used to drink were fine. Or maybe it's something entirely different that's causing the problem, and you're attributing it to milk. Check your foods for sugar alcohols and maltodextrin, for instance. You don't happen to eat Fiber One, do you? |

| Try cutting out all the fake sugar for a few days. Many people react badly to it especialy in large anounts. Although many people become lactose intolerate as they age it's gradual, you'd notice a change over years not weeks. |
